
Atlanta's perpetually offbeat garage mainstays Black Lips have just posted the first track off of their upcoming seventh album, Underneath the Rainbow (out March 18 on Vice). Unmistakably Southern, bluesy and languid "Boys in the Wood" showcases the production tricks of Black Keys' Patrick Carney, who worked on the album alongside the band in Nashville.
